On the afternoon of June 8, 2026, Fukuoka Prefectural Police arrested Song Peilin (20), a Chinese technical intern trainee, on suspicion of attempted murder for allegedly striking a female coworker in the head multiple times with an axe in an attempt to kill her, at the office of a food manufacturing company in Hakata Ward, Fukuoka City. The woman suffered a severe injury, with a laceration to the top of her head.

In questioning, the suspect reportedly admitted to the allegations, stating, "I hit her with the axe intending to kill her," and said there had been interpersonal trouble in the workplace. The suspect was also re-arrested the same day on suspicion of attacking a different male coworker (related coverage). Current status: The suspect has been arrested and has made a statement admitting to the allegations. Whether the suspect will be indicted has not been disclosed as of this writing.

The Technical Intern Training Program is a framework established in 1993 for the purpose of international contribution through the transfer of skills to developing countries, and is set to transition in the future to a new system aimed at securing and developing workers. Interpersonal trouble and harassment at host workplaces have long been pointed out as sources of psychological strain for trainees, and such factors may have played a role in the background of a serious incident like this one.
